Physical activity, mental health, and weight gain in a longitudinal observational cohort of nonobese young adults.


ABSTRACT: To investigate the relationship among moderate-to-vigorous physical activity (MVPA), mental health symptoms, and weight gain in young adults.Fifty-nine healthy men and women (age 26.8?±?4.7 years, body mass index [BMI] 22.4?±?2.3 kg/m(2) ) were assessed at baseline and year 2. Weight, BMI, fat mass by dual-energy X-ray absorptiometry, anxiety and depression by the SCL-90, and MVPA by accelerometry were assessed.
